Brace Yourself: The Numbers Game (But We'll Keep it Light)

Okay, okay, let's get down to brass tacks. The average Toronto resident pays around $201 a month to keep the lights on and the fridge humming. That's according to a study by the Fraser Institute, and let me tell you, those folks aren't exactly known for cracking jokes. So, we can take that number to the bank (or, more accurately, the hydro company).

But wait, there's more! This is just an average, folks. Your bill could be higher or lower depending on a bunch of factors, like:

  • Your living situation: A sprawling mansion is gonna guzzle more juice than a cozy bachelor pad.
  • Your roommate situation: Sharing the cost with a bunch of buddies definitely helps. Unless they're crypto miners running a whole server farm in the basement... then you might be better off going solo.
  • Your inner thermostat warrior: Do you walk around in a parka cranking the heat, or are you practically living in a swimsuit year-round? Your temperature preferences will definitely show up on the bill.

How to Slash Your Electricity Bill: A Mini-Masterclass (Kind Of)

Alright, alright, enough with the chit-chat. Let's talk about saving some moolah! Here are a few quick tips to keep your electricity bill in check:

Tip: Watch for summary phrases — they give the gist.Help reference icon
  • Unplug those phantom energy suckers! Electronics left on standby can drain your wallet over time. Be ruthless, unplug 'em all!
  • Embrace the natural light! Open those curtains and let the sunshine in (unless you're a vampire, then maybe keep the blinds closed).
  • Shower power! Skip the baths and take shorter showers. Every second counts (and every drop!).
  • Become a laundry ninja! Wash clothes in cold water and air-dry them whenever possible.

Remember, every little bit helps!
